Lincoln College president plans to retire

Send a link to a friend

[MAY 25, 2004]  Lincoln College President Ronald Schilling has announced his intention to retire from the college at the end of June 2005. He has been with Lincoln College for 20 years, serving as the college president for the last two years.

Schilling says his decision is based solely on personal reasons. "I appreciate the opportunity to lead one of the premier junior colleges in the Midwest. However, after 42 years of being an educator, I feel it is time for a change," said Schilling. 

Wilbur Paulus, chairman of the college's board of trustees, said that Lincoln College plans to start a presidential search on June 1. Schilling accepted a contract extension until 2005.

Schilling joined Lincoln College in February 1984. During his tenure, Lincoln College has seen tremendous growth in building projects and enrollment numbers for both the Lincoln and Normal campuses. Schilling was responsible for the team that completed a self-study report to the North Central Association of Colleges and Schools, resulting in the college receiving the highest recommendation for accreditation, and was granted a 10-year time frame before having to go through the accreditation process again. He was instrumental in implementing a strategic five-year master plan for both the Lincoln and Normal sites.

Schilling holds a bachelor's degree from Western Illinois University and a master's and C.A.S. degree from Northern Illinois University. He was inducted into the Illinois Coaches Hall of Fame in 2001 for his dedication and support of all Lincoln College athletic programs.
